ONTAP Tools Services deployment has failed with error code 05061 due to crashed vault service
AddAdding ad
Applies to
- ONTAP Tools v10.3, v10.4. v10.5
- VMware vSphere ESXi v8.0
- VMware vCenter v8.0
Issue
- After logging into OTV web console to check the status via Option 1, the Appliance status output is blank
- ONTAP tools status is showing Not Running
- The OTV VM may have been found in this state while powered ON or in a powered-off state, possibly for multiple days
- Customers may notice that their OTV discovery tasks are failing
- After checking the OTV VM's via Web Console, it shows an error
05061 - When trying to run commands from the diagnostics shell, the following may be displayed:

- Powering on or rebooting the ONTAP Tools for VMware vSphere (OTV) VM fails with the same
05061error code.- Note:
05061is a deployment error code that indicates a problem with OTV services. For more information regarding error codes, please see Deployment error codes
- Note:
- From the OTV VM CLI, the
kn get podsoutput shows thentv-vault-0pod is in aCrashLoopBackOffstate
diag@OTV103b:~$ kn get pods | grep -i vault
NAME READY STATUS RESTARTS AGE
ntv-vault-0 0/1 CrashLoopBackOff 119 (86s ago) 9h
- All OTV plug-in operations are not available
